WordPress как на ладони
Недорогой хостинг для сайтов на WordPress: wordpress.jino.ru
функция не описана

Automattic\WooCommerce\Admin\Features

ShippingLabelBanner::add_print_shipping_label_script() public WC 1.0

Adds JS to order page to render shipping banner.

Это метод класса: ShippingLabelBanner{}

Хуков нет.

Возвращает

Null. Ничего.

Использование

$ShippingLabelBanner = new ShippingLabelBanner();
$ShippingLabelBanner->add_print_shipping_label_script( $hook );
$hook(строка) (обязательный)
current page hook.

Код ShippingLabelBanner::add_print_shipping_label_script() WC 4.5.2

woocommerce/packages/woocommerce-admin/src/Features/ShippingLabelBanner.php
<?php
public function add_print_shipping_label_script( $hook ) {
	$rtl = is_rtl() ? '.rtl' : '';
	wp_enqueue_style(
		'print-shipping-label-banner-style',
		Loader::get_url( "print-shipping-label-banner/style{$rtl}", 'css' ),
		array( 'wp-components' ),
		Loader::get_file_version( 'css' )
	);

	wp_enqueue_script(
		'print-shipping-label-banner',
		Loader::get_url( 'wp-admin-scripts/print-shipping-label-banner', 'js' ),
		array( 'wp-i18n', 'wp-data', 'wp-element', 'moment', 'wp-api-fetch', WC_ADMIN_APP ),
		Loader::get_file_version( 'js' ),
		true
	);

	$payload = array(
		'nonce'                 => wp_create_nonce( 'wp_rest' ),
		'baseURL'               => get_rest_url(),
		'wcs_server_connection' => true,
	);

	wp_localize_script( 'print-shipping-label-banner', 'wcConnectData', $payload );
}